Harry Styles And Doechii Named Presenters For 68th Grammy Awards

Jan 28, 2026 | 6:27 AM

The Recording Academy announced on Monday (Jan. 26) that Harry Styles and Doechii will serve as presenters at the 68th Grammy Awards ceremony on February 1. Styles’ appearance comes as anticipation builds for his fourth studio album, Kiss All the Time. Disco, Occasionally, scheduled for release on March 6. The pop star recently dropped the lead single, “Aperture,” from the 12-track album produced by Kid Harpoon. Doechii won Best Rap Album last year for her mixtape, Alligator Bites Never Heal, and also delivered a standout performance with Shaboozey, Benson Boone, Teddy Swims, Raye, and Khruangbin. Styles previously won his first Grammy in 2021 as “Watermelon Sugar” was awarded Best Pop Solo Performance, and he subsequently earned Album of the Year and Best Pop Vocal Album wins for 2022’s Harry’s House. Styles will support his upcoming release with his Together, Together global residency tour featuring 50 shows stretching across seven cities, starting May 16 in Amsterdam. (Rolling Stone)
